Oppia, the open-source interactive-lesson platform, is shipping a steady 3.4.x-to-3.5.x train focused on learner experience: the rollout of 'study guides' (replacing revision cards), a redesigned learner dashboard, multi-classroom navigation, and voiceover tooling keyed to language and accent.
Direction is deepening the structured-learning surface (study guides, worked examples, practice sessions) and broadening multilingual reach (voiceover, translation workflow) — incremental, learner-centric polish on a mature platform.
Expect study guides to keep expanding (worked examples, concept cards) and further translation and voiceover tooling in upcoming 3.5.x releases.
The tracked source is Whatfix's marketing blog — digital-adoption and change-enablement thought leadership — not a product changelog. Recent posts cover workflow governance, software-simulation tooling, in-app frontline training, user-readiness assessment, and post-go-live hypercare. None of it reports a shipped product change, so this feed gives no read on what Whatfix is actually building.
As a content stream this is consistent and on-message: Whatfix is positioning around enterprise change management and post-launch adoption for systems like Workday and CRM rollouts. But the cadence reflects a publishing calendar, not engineering velocity. Any real product direction would have to come from a changelog source this feed doesn't include.
Expect more SEO-oriented adoption and change-management content in the same vein; a confident product-roadmap call isn't possible from this feed.
